Teacher gave student ‘special treatment’ and groomed him via Instagram before sexually assaulting him in a locked classroom on the day of his 8th grade graduation

A California teacher who admittedly sexually assaulted one of her eighth-grade students the day he graduated from junior high has been sentenced to spend the next four years in prison.

In April, Michelle Christine Solis, 46, changed her not-guilty plea to a guilty plea on one count of sex with a minor, according to the Butte County District Attorney’s Office. On Thursday, she was belatedly sentenced by Butte County Superior Court Judge Michael Deems.

Sentencing in the case had originally been slated for June 6.
